Hosea 10:2
Their heart is divided; now shall they be found faulty: he shall break down their altars, he shall spoil their images.
KJV
Divisum est cor eorum, nunc interibunt ; ipse confringet simulacra eorum, depopulabitur aras eorum.
Vulgate
ἐμέρισαν καρδίας αὐτῶν, νῦν ἀφανισθήσονται· αὐτὸς ⸂⸆⸃ κατασκάψει τὰ θυσιαστήρια αὐτῶν, ταλαιπωρήσουσιν αἱ στῆλαι αὐτῶν.
LXX
Their heart is divided; now shall they be found guilty: he will smite their altars, he will destroy their pillars.
ASV
חָלַ֥ק לִבָּ֖/ם עַתָּ֣ה יֶאְשָׁ֑מוּ ה֚וּא יַעֲרֹ֣ף מִזְבְּחוֹתָ֔/ם יְשֹׁדֵ֖ד מַצֵּבוֹתָֽ/ם
Hebrew
